Q: How much is £70 today in USD?
It varies with the exchange rate. Multiply £70 by the live rate—typically $90–$105—but check real-time data to avoid outdated figures.
Q: Why does this exchange rate fluctuate so much?
Currency values respond to economic indicators like interest rates, inflation reports, and political stability. The pound’s volatility means £70’s purchasing power shifts as swiftly as market news.

Q: Can I lock in today’s rate for £70 to $?
Some financial platforms offer forex hedging tools, including fixed rate locks for transfers. These can protect against sudden shifts—but cost and availability vary.
